148 Audley Road

    148, AUDLEY ROAD, BIRMINGHAM, B33 9DX

    This terraced freehold property on Audley Road last sold in October 2015 for £184,950. Based on price growth in the B33 district since then, its estimated current value is £344,548 — placing it in the 58th percentile nationally and the 96th percentile within B33. The property covers 126 m² (1,356 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,735 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— B33

    B33 covers parts of south-east Birmingham, including areas such as Stechford and Yardley. It is a diverse, residential neighbourhood with a significant community focus and mixed housing stock.
